Constantine Farmakidis Obituary

CUYAHOGA FALLS -- Constantine "Gus" Farmakidis, 68, passed away November 3, 2005.

Born in Akron, Gus had lived in the area for most of his life with the exception of ten years in Emerald Island, North Carolina. He was a graduate of the University of Akron and retired in 1993 as a Senior Group Leader in the Internal Revenue Service with 33 years of service. He was a committed life member of Annunciation Greek Orthodox Church. He was also active with AHEPA, Netu, and the Akron Turner Club. Gus was a big sports fan and enjoyed playing basketball and football, and excelled in both.

He was the son of Basil and Anna Farmakidis of Akron, Ohio. He is survived by his wife, Rita; daughter, Mona Renee (Michael) Crooks of Stow; son, Michael Robert (Michelle) Moore of Cuyahoga Falls; grandchildren, Richard "Buddy", Danny, Rita Ashley "Missy", Michael Preston, and Reaghan Moore, and Justin and Danielle Crooks; brothers, John (Maria) Farmakides of McLean, Virginia, Dr. George (Miriam) Farmakidis of Kent, and Spyridon "Sam" (Cathy) Farmakidis of Fairview Park; along with many nieces and nephews.

Funeral service will be 10 a.m. Monday, November 7, 2005 at Annunciation Greek Orthodox Church, 129 S. Union St., Akron, with Father Jerry Hall and Father George Bartz officiating. Interment will be at Hillside Memorial Park.
